What force in Newton is required to accelerate a car starting from rest to 20 m/s in 15 seconds if the mass of the car is 2500 kilograms?

Respuesta :

yafetteferi65 yafetteferi65
  • 04-02-2022

Answer:

Explanation:

f =ma

F 2500 kg (20m/s-0m/s/15s)

F=2500kg(1.33m/s²)

F =3,325 N
